Carludovica palmata
"Panama Hat Palm"
LHBC 418
Family: Cyclanthaceae
Native to: Tropical America.
Although not a true palm, this plant resembles a fan palm. Fibers from the leaves are used to make (true) Panama Hats, known for their ability to be folded or rolled and return to their original shape.
Horticultural notes: Cultivated only in truly tropical zones, where it prefers moist rich soil and abundant moisture.
